Khóa riêng và công khai trong blockchain: Nguyên tắc và ứng dụng

Khóa phần cứng để nhận dạng blockchain là gì? Khóa riêng và khóa công khai trong blockchain là nội dung của các thuật toán mã hóa không đối xứng trong mật mã. Như tên cho thấy, khóa công khai có thể được công khai, trong khi khóa riêng phải được giữ an toàn.

Khóa riêng được tạo bởi một hạt giống ngẫu nhiên và khóa công khai có nguồn gốc từ khóa riêng thông qua thuật toán. Bởi vì khóa công khai quá dài, vì sự đơn giản và thực tế, "địa chỉ", có nguồn gốc từ khóa công khai. Các quá trình chuyển hướng này là không thể đảo ngược không thể đảo ngược. Đó là, địa chỉ không thể giới thiệu khóa công khai và khóa công khai không thể giới thiệu khóa riêng.

Từ điều này, chúng ta có thể thấy rằng các khóa công khai và riêng tư tồn tại theo cặp. Việc sử dụng của chúng được tóm tắt trong 16 từ: mã hóa khóa công khai, mã hóa khóa riêng; Chữ ký khóa riêng, xác minh khóa công khai.

Mã hóa khóa công khai, mã hóa khóa riêng. Đó là, để mã hóa dữ liệu gốc bằng khóa công khai và chỉ khóa riêng tương ứng mới có thể nới lỏng dữ liệu gốc. Điều này sẽ giúp truyền bá dữ liệu gốc trong mạng mà không bị đánh cắp và bảo vệ quyền riêng tư.

Chữ ký khóa riêng, xác minh khóa công khai. Sử dụng khóa riêng để ký dữ liệu gốc. Chỉ khóa công khai tương ứng mới có thể xác nhận rằng chuỗi chữ ký tương ứng với dữ liệu gốc.

Khóa và khóa có thể được sử dụng để so sánh các khóa công khai và riêng tư. Khóa được sử dụng để khóa một mục và khóa được sử dụng để mở khóa vật phẩm. Chủ sở hữu chính là chủ sở hữu của mặt hàng. Đây thực sự là trường hợp. Cặp vợ chồng chính và tư nhân công khai thiết lập quyền sở hữu hệ thống tài khoản và tài sản của blockchain (biểu tượng, v.v.). Tài sản của Blockchain bị khóa trên khóa công khai và khóa riêng được sử dụng để mở khóa tài sản và sau đó sử dụng nó. Ví dụ: nếu tôi muốn chuyển tài sản cho bạn, tôi sử dụng khóa riêng của mình để ký giao dịch (bao gồm tài sản, số tiền, v.v.) mà tôi đã chuyển tài sản cho bạn và gửi đến mạng blockchain. Nút sẽ xác nhận chữ ký và chính xác, mở khóa tài sản từ khóa công khai của tôi và khóa nó trên khóa công khai của bạn.

Chúng ta đã thấy vai trò của khóa riêng. Chúng cũng quan trọng như mật khẩu của một hệ thống kế toán tập trung (Alipay, WeChat Pay, v.v.). Nếu bạn sở hữu một khóa riêng, bạn có quyền sở hữu tài sản, vì vậy chúng tôi phải giữ khóa riêng và không tiết lộ nó.

Khóa là gì?

Key đề cập đến một loại phần cứng, thường được gọi là dongle, hoặc một con chó quá ngắn. Khóa phải được kết nối phía sau máy chủ máy tính và được giải mã thông qua phần cứng. nó Bước 2, tính toán một cặp khóa kinh doanh theo cặp khóa ban đầu; Bước 3, Tính toán địa chỉ và số tài khoản theo cặp khóa kinh doanh; Bước 4, khi bị mất khóa kinh doanh, thực hiện các bước 2 .. 3. Phương pháp truy xuất khóa cho hệ thống blockchain theo yêu cầu 2, được đặc trưng bởi thực tế là trong bước 1, cặp khóa ban đầu bao gồm bước sau: Bước 11, sử dụng số ngẫu nhiên để tạo hạt giống ban đầu; Bước 12, sử dụng hạt giống ban đầu để tạo ra cặp khóa gốc thông qua thuật toán mã hóa không đối xứng, bao gồm cặp đôi gốc là khóa riêng ban đầu và khóa công khai ban đầu. 4. Phương pháp truy xuất khóa hệ thống blockchain theo yêu cầu 1, được đặc trưng bởi thực tế là trong bước 2 bao gồm khóa dịch vụ -pairKhóa riêng và khóa công khai. 5. Phương pháp truy xuất khóa hệ thống blockchain theo yêu cầu 4, được đặc trưng bằng cách tạo bước 2, cụ thể, hạt giống dịch vụ dựa trên dữ liệu sản xuất hạt giống và khóa dịch vụ được tạo dựa trên hạt giống dịch vụ, bao gồm các bước dịch vụ. 6. Phương pháp truy xuất khóa hệ thống blockchain được yêu cầu trong Yêu cầu 5, được đặc trưng bởi thực tế là trong Bước 21, dữ liệu sản xuất hạt giống bao gồm khóa công khai ban đầu hoặc dữ liệu được chọn khác. 7. Phương pháp lấy khóa blockchain theo yêu cầu 5, được đặc trưng bởi thực tế là trong Bước 21, hoạt động tạo hạt bao gồm phẫu thuật thuật toán mã hóa HMAC, phẫu thuật thuật toán cắt cụt muối và phẫu thuật mã hóa đối xứng. 8. Phương pháp truy xuất khóa blockchain theo các yêu cầu 3 hoặc 5, được đặc trưng bởi thuật toán mã hóa không đối xứng bao gồm bất kỳ thuật toán RSA nào, thuật toán ECC, thuật toán ECDSA -SGORITHM, SM2 -algorithm và SM9. 9 Nếu có giá trị băm, nó có thể được sử dụng trực tiếp làm hạt giống dịch vụ hoặc nó có thể có hoạt động của băm một lần nữa hoặc nhiều lần và sự rắc rối của giá trị băm thu được dưới dạng hạt giống dịch vụ. 10. Phương pháp truy xuất khóa blockchain theo yêu cầu 7, được đặc trưng bởi thuật toán mã hóa đối xứng bao gồm thuật toán nào.

Các mối quan hệ giữa khóa riêng, khóa mở và địa chỉ blockchain là gì?

Mối quan hệ giữa blockchain khóa riêng, khóa mở và địa chỉ là khóa đóng tạo khóa mở và khóa mở được chuyển đổi thành địa chỉ. Vì vậy, khóa riêng là quan trọng nhất. Ba này là không thể đảo ngược. Địa chỉ không thể tạo khóa mở và khóa mở không thể được chuyển đổi thành một khóa đóng.

Trước tiên, hãy để tôi giải thích cho bạn một khóa đóng là gì. Một khóa riêng là một chuỗi các ký tự được tạo bởi một ví dựa trên các nguyên tắc của mật mã. Đây là một số ngẫu nhiên được tạo bởi các thuật toán khác nhau khi tạo ví. Chức năng của khóa riêng tương đương với tính cách trên blockchain. Tài sản của bạn trên blockchain được lưu trữ trong tính cách của bạn, nghĩa là chúng được lưu trữ trong địa chỉ bên dưới tính cách của bạn với một khóa cá nhân. Do đó, người nắm bắt khóa riêng sẽ chiếm hữu tài sản kỹ thuật số trong địa chỉ của người này. Khóa riêng tương đương với mật khẩu của thẻ ngân hàng và nó phải được để ở chế độ tự trị để ngăn chặn nó bị đánh cắp.

Thứ hai là khóa mở. Khóa công khai tương đương với việc ghi lại giao dịch kế toán blockchain. Sau khi giao dịch xảy ra, nó được ghi lại trong blockchain. Nó có sẵn công khai và không thể giả mạo, bởi vì trong blockchain, mỗi giao dịch sẽ được phát trong khối và mọi người sẽ giữ một tài khoản. Ví dụ, Zhang San đã mua một con bò cho Van Wu. Trong cuộc sống thực, chỉ có một câu hỏi giữa họ. Giá của con bò giao dịch có thể được hoàn thành nếu chúng đạt được thỏa thuận. Điều này không liên quan gì đến cả làng. Hồ sơ giao dịch của họ không được công khai, vì vậy chúng không được gọi là khóa công khai. Nhưng trong blockchain, giá của Zhang San, mua một con bò cho Van Wu, không chỉ đạt được thỏa thuận giữa họ, mà cả làng nên lưu tài khoản và giao dịch được hoàn thành sau tài khoản được ghi lại. Một hồ sơ được ghi nhận bởi cả làng được gọi là một khóa mở.

Một lần nữa, đó là một địa chỉ blockchain, thường bao gồm 26-35 ký tự của các chữ cái và dòng số. Địa chỉ của blockchain chủ yếu đến từ khóa mở. Địa chỉ blockchain tương đương với số thẻ ngân hàng,Mà chúng tôi thường sử dụng, và có thể được tiết lộ cho tất cả mọi người. Không có hạn chế về an toàn. Chức năng chính của nó là nhận và gửi tài sản kỹ thuật số đến blockchain.

Công nghệ blockchain hiện đang ở giai đoạn phát triển sớm, nhưng do sự phân cấp, an toàn và bất biến của nó, nó có thể áp dụng sử dụng ở cấp độ giết người trong cuộc sống và công việc trong tương lai, và điều này được tất cả các quốc gia đánh giá cao. Bài viết này chỉ nhằm mục đích tham khảo, chào mừng bạn sẽ để lại một thông điệp để thảo luận.

Nguyên tắc cơ bản của blockchain là gì? Việc sử dụng là gì? Nguyên tắc cơ bản của blockchain là đảm bảo bảo mật và theo dõi các giao dịch thông qua nhận dạng chữ ký kỹ thuật số, phát sóng toàn mạng, chặn giao dịch kỷ lục và cấu trúc chuỗi của hệ thống khóa công khai và tư nhân. Nó được sử dụng rộng rãi và chủ yếu được sử dụng để đảm bảo bảo mật và độ tin cậy của dữ liệu.

Nguyên tắc cơ bản: 1. Nhận dạng chữ ký số của hệ thống khóa công khai và riêng tư: Trong blockchain, bạn phải ký tất cả các giao dịch để đảm bảo tính xác thực và tính bất biến của các giao dịch. Khóa công khai được sử dụng để xác nhận hiệu quả của chữ ký và để làm cho giao dịch thực sự bắt đầu. 2. Tất cả các mạng: ký giao dịch và được xác nhận chính xác là được phát như toàn bộ mạng. Theo cách này, tất cả những người tham gia trong mạng có thể được giao dịch và xác nhận. 3. Ghi lại khối giao dịch: Khi giao dịch được phát trên toàn bộ mạng, nó được đóng gói trong một khối mới. Khối này bao gồm một số lượng giao dịch cụ thể và mỗi khối được kết nối với khối trước để tạo thành một chuỗi liên tục. 4. Cấu trúc chuỗi: Cấu trúc chuỗi của blockchain cho phép lịch sử giao dịch được liên tục và giả mạo. Vì mỗi khối chứa giá trị băm của khối trước đó, giá trị băm của khối tiếp theo được thay đổi khi tất cả các sửa đổi đối với nội dung khối và được mạng nhận dạng là không hợp lệ. Mục đích: Xác nhận bảo mật dữ liệu: Công nghệ sổ cái phân tán của blockchain cho phép dữ liệu được cập nhật đồng thời. Điều chế dữ liệu của một nút duy nhất được xác định và từ chối bởi các nút khác, do đó bảo mật dữ liệu được cải thiện rất nhiều. Cải thiện tính minh bạch của giao dịch: Tất cả các giao dịch trong blockchain đều mở và truy tìm, điều này cải thiện đáng kể tính minh bạch của giao dịch và giảm khả năng gian lận và bất hợp pháp. Giảm chi phí giao dịch: Công nghệ blockchain có thể tự động hóa các quy trình môi giới trong nhiều giao dịch tài chính truyền thống để giảm chi phí giao dịch và cải thiện hiệu quả giao dịch. Tăng cường niềm tin: Sự bất biến và phân cấp của blockchain có thể cải thiện niềm tin giữa những người tham gia và thực hiện một thỏa thuận an toàn và đáng tin cậy mà không cần tổ chức ủy thác tập trung.

Khóa EOS riêng có nghĩa là gì?

EOS Khóa riêng là khóa được sử dụng để mã hóa và giải mã dữ liệu và thực hiện chữ ký số của các giao dịch. Sau đây là một lời giải thích chi tiết về khóa riêng của EOS:

Định nghĩa và chức năng:

Định nghĩa: Khóa EOS riêng là một khóa quan trọng thuộc sở hữu của người dùng của mạng Blockchain EOS. Chức năng: Khóa riêng được sử dụng để mã hóa và giải mã dữ liệu, đồng thời, việc xác minh chữ ký số của các giao dịch để đảm bảo tính xác thực và tính bất biến của các giao dịch.

Tạo phương thức:

Khóa riêng EOS được tạo bằng một số thuật toán mã hóa. Khi tạo tài khoản EOS, hệ thống sẽ tạo khóa công khai và khóa riêng cùng một lúc.

Tầm quan trọng:

An toàn tài sản: Khóa riêng là chìa khóa để người dùng truy cập và kiểm soát tài sản EOS. Nếu khóa riêng được tiết lộ, tin tặc có thể đánh cắp trực tiếp tài sản của người dùng EOS. Xác thực: Khi bạn sử dụng các ứng dụng liên quan như Danh mục đầu tư EOS, người dùng phải nhập khóa riêng để xác thực để đảm bảo rằng chỉ người dùng hợp pháp mới có thể vận hành tài sản.

Phương thức sao lưu:

Sao lưu phù hợp: Người dùng phải ghi lại chính xác khóa riêng để tránh mất hoặc rò rỉ. Các biện pháp an toàn: Để cải thiện an toàn tài khoản, người dùng có thể thực hiện các biện pháp an toàn có liên quan, chẳng hạn như lưu trữ khóa riêng trong danh mục phần cứng an toàn hoặc sử dụng công nghệ đa chữ ký.

Để tóm tắt, EOS Private Key là một công cụ quan trọng để người dùng bảo vệ sự an toàn của tài sản kỹ thuật số cá nhân trong mạng Blockchain EOS. Người dùng phải hiểu quy trình, tầm quan trọng và lưu trữ của khóa riêng để đảm bảo rằng tài sản của họ được bảo mật.

文章推荐

Giải thích ngôn ngữ dân gian: Blockchain là gì?
Giải thích ngôn ngữ dân gian: Blockchain là gì?

Giải thích bằng ngôn ngữ dân gian Một blockchain là gì? Một blockchain là gì? Blockchain có hai giá trị: 1. Cơ chế đồng thuận được đặt ra là một thuật toán toán học trong hệ thống blockchain để thiết lập niềm tin và có được quyền và lợi ích giữa các nút khác nhau. 2. Công nghệ này dần dần thu hút sự chú ý của các ngành công nghiệp ng

Phân tích và Tiềm Năng Tăng Trưởng Của Coin Bobo (TRX): Tất Tất Cả Mọi Người Cần Biết
Phân tích và Tiềm Năng Tăng Trưởng Của Coin Bobo (TRX): Tất Tất Cả Mọi Người Cần Biết

Có thể yêu cầu lời khuyên từ đồng xu sóng TRX không? Nó là sự thật? Theo các phân tích và dữ liệu thị trường mới nhất, hiệu suất gần đây và tiềm năng tăng trưởng trong tương lai của Bobo Coins (TRX) như sau: Các màn trình diễn gần đây: 2024, vào năm 2024, số lượng địa chỉ hoạt động của mạng lưới trang trại Tron để tăng 64%, cho th

AIDOGE Coin: Cơ hội và Rủi ro trong Đầu Tư Tiền Kỹ Thuật Số
AIDOGE Coin: Cơ hội và Rủi ro trong Đầu Tư Tiền Kỹ Thuật Số

Aldose có công suất mười nghìn lần không? Cộng đồng của nó đang tăng lên từng ngày và có nhiều người ủng hộ, nơi đang đặt nền tảng vững chắc cho sự phát triển trong tương lai của tiền tệ. Tuy nhiên, giá trị thị trường hiện tại của tiền tệ Aidoge tương đối nhỏ và giá rất không ổn định. Bạn cần cẩn thận với những rủi ro có thể x

Hướng dẫn Yêu cầu và Truy vấn Thông tin Khối Blockchain
Hướng dẫn Yêu cầu và Truy vấn Thông tin Khối Blockchain

Thông tin khối, Hệ thống treo Chawkin Thông tin Truy vấn Hướng dẫn côn trùng Hướng: Làm thế nào để yêu cầu thông tin khối? Trên Jerah, trong kho lưu trữ Bibinon và thông tin về bằng chứng trực tuyến có thể được cung cấp trực tuyến. Trong số đăng ký về chứng nhận, số lượng tem bảo vệ được bảo vệ, quốc gia Internet Gangucanan và các thông tin liên quan k